Planning Manager[Central/Construction/Maincon/construction site work and planning work]
Posted 1 day 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
Roles & Responsibilities
- Coordinate with the Costing, M&E, and Business Departments to fulfill all tender requirements efficiently.
- Collaborate with Construction Department staff in planning, particularly in areas related to tender strategy and EHS (Environmental, Health & Safety) compliance.
- Attend subcontractor and supplier workshop meetings related to tenders and ensure all necessary preparations are completed.
- Ensure that proposed construction plans align with drawings, specifications, and relevant authority requirements.
- Develop comprehensive construction schedules using Microsoft Project (or equivalent), reflecting accurate work sequences from project commencement to TOP (Temporary Occupation Permit).
- Propose practical and alternative layouts for Temporary Site Facilities to optimize site operations.
- Analyze and recommend efficient and authority-compliant construction sequences for structural and architectural works, in line with contract specifications.
- Suggest suitable and cost-effective Earth Retaining or Stabilizing Structures (ERSS) for submission to the Costing Department.
- Provide technical support to the Tender Team by addressing consultant queries and offering insights.
- Estimate manpower and resource requirements for tender submissions, based on project scope and timelines.
- Support the Project Team in refining and implementing proposed solutions post-tender award.
- Review tender documents, drawings, and specifications to identify discrepancies, value engineering opportunities, and key areas for attention.
- Participate in on-site safety inspections to assess safety standards and workmanship.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office, Microsoft Project, and AutoCAD for planning and documentation purposes.
- Review construction previews submitted by the Project Team and coordinate with them to obtain approval from Japan HQ.
- Assist with enhancing EHS practices across sites by supporting office management initiatives for continual improvement.

Site Supervisor [BCSS & Work at height] - 2323
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
Site Supervisor
Working Days: 5 Days A Week (Monday – Friday), 8.30am to 5.30pm, Saturday may need to work half day depends on project (Can claim OT)
Office at (City Hall), Working at Jurong West site (nearest MRT is Lakeside) / Bedok Site
Salary: $2800 to $4000
Requirement
Minimum 3 years relevant experience in Singapore
Must have BCSS and Work at Height certificates
Job scope
Attend to all daily sub-contractors meeting to discuss daily structure and architectural issues to meet the project target schedule.
Check the site progress and safety compliance of the subcontractors and report the findings to the immediate superior and safety officer.
Check the subcontractors’ works are done accordance to the approved drawings / details and take remedial actions for non-conformance.
Equipped with the knowledge to conduct daily activities inspections with the project RE or RTO and take actions to clear their comments to ensure that the works are approved for commencement.
Keep proper records of the inspection forms for future reference and submit as evidence for legal issue arising from unforeseen future defects.
Show added confidence when dealing with general workers or sub-contractors and peers, when in doubt to always seek consultation with senior site staff and to understand contractors’ contractual obligation and practice mutual respect at all levels
Strive to achieve fast and efficient approval for all assignments and always be vigilant with keen observation to put into practice BCA good practice in all aspects of work on site.
Participate in assisting the Environmental Health Safety program set by the PM and WSHO that will contribute to a safe and clean site.
Make effort to upgrade oneself to meet/exceed present standards through attendance of construction courses by BCA or equivalent institutions and study on cost saving methods that are feasible for site usage.
Able to accept additional work that form part of the project team’s own work activities which will assist the in-cost saving.
Provide Guidance to new site supervisor that join the company to ensure seamless integration to the team without affecting the site progress.
